Filmyzilla is a notorious, India-based torrent website known for leaking the latest Bollywood, Hollywood, and regional films for free. It first appeared in the early 2010s and quickly became a popular destination for users seeking to avoid paying for content. The site's vast library includes a wide range of media, from blockbuster movies and popular web series to dubbed versions of films and dual-audio content, making it broadly accessible.

"Spider-Man: Far From Home" is the 23rd film in the MCU and the sequel to "Spider-Man: Homecoming." The movie follows Spider-Man (Tom Holland) and his friends as they deal with the aftermath of Avengers: Endgame. The film received widespread critical acclaim, with praise for its engaging storyline, stunning visuals, and memorable performances. The movie's success can be measured by its impressive box office numbers, grossing over $1.1 billion worldwide.
